HomeMy WebLinkAboutResolution - City Council - 82-015 - 1982-01-12Finance • • HCD MSD City Attorney RESOLUTION NO. 81-15 A RESOLUTION OF TH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F FRESNO FINDING THAT THE EFFECT OF TAX INCREMENT FINANCING WILL NOT CAUSE A SEVERE FINANCIAL BURDEN ON ANY TAXING AGENCY DERIVING REVENUES WITHIN THE AREA OF THE CONVENTION CENTER REDEVELOPMENT PLAN. WHEREAS, the Redevelopment Agency of the City of Fresno, pursuant to Sections 33327 and 33328 of the California Health and Safety Code, transmitted to the auditor, assessor, and tax collector of Fresno County, the Fresno County Board of Supervisors, the Fresno County Free Library District, Fresno Metropolitan Flood Control District, Fresno Mosquito Abatement District, Fresno Unified School District, Fresno County Department of Education, State Center Community College District, and the State Board of Equalization, a notice of preparation of a redevelopment plan for the Convention Center project area, including a statement the Redevelopment Agency proposes to use the allocation of taxes that will comply with provisions of Sections 33670 and 33670.5 of the California Health and Safety Code; and WHEREAS, the County of Fresno, on November 10, 1981, pursuant to Section 33353 of the California Health and Safety Code, called for the creation of a fiscal review committee in order to assist in the preparation of the report, required pursuant to Section 33328 of the California Health and Safety Code, for a redevelopment plan utilizing tax increment financing; and WHEREAS, the Fiscal Review Committee for the Convention Center Redevelopment Plan conducted hearings on December 18, 1981 and December 29, 1981 and all affected taxing agencies were notified and provided the opportunity to review and comment upon the fiscal impacts of the proposed plan for the Convention Center project area; and WHEREAS, the Fresno Unified School District, Fresno E; - "TI`JE Mosquito Abatement District, Fresno County Department of Education, and the State Center Community College District have indicated the proposed redevelopment plan would not affect such agencies; and WHEREAS, the Fiscal Review Committee for the Convention Center Redevelopment Project submitted its report on the fiscal impact of the redevelopment plan on each of the members of the committee to the Redevelopment Agency on January 5, 1982; and WHEREAS, staff of the Redevelopment Agency engaged in additional consultation and negotiation with Fresno County, Fresno Metropolitan Flood Control District, and Fresno County Free Library District subsequent to December 29, 1981. NOW, THEREFORE, TH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F FRESNO HEREBY RESOLVES AND FINDS the Convention Center Redevelopment Plan project shall be financed in part from revenues derived from the allocation of taxes pursuant to Section 33670 of the California Health and Safety Code and the effect of tax increment financing will not cause a severe financial burden or detriment on any taxing agency deriving revenues from a tax increment project area.
